Coordination mechanism of financial subsidies and tax incentives for intelligent transformation of manufacturing enterprises in China.

Abstract: Purpose: To incentivize Chinese manufacturing enterprises to increase input in intelligent transformation, the Chinese government typically offers financial and tax incentives as policy support. However, the mechanisms by which these joint tax-subsidy policies affect intelligent transformation input of manufacturing enterprises, and the optimal design of these policies have not been thoroughly explored yet. To address this gap, this study aims to explore the optimal combination of financial subsidies and tax incentives at different stages of the intelligent transformation of manufacturing enterprises in China to maximize the implementation efficiency of financial subsidies and tax incentives. Design/methodology/approach: In this study, a differential game model involving government departments and manufacturing enterprises is constructed by using differential game theory. It explores the boundary conditions and dynamic mechanisms that guide the effective implementation of financial subsidies and tax incentives to foster intelligent transformation. Through simulation analysis, the conclusion is well supported. Findings: First, during the demonstration and cultivation stage, financial subsidies are more effective than tax incentives in incentivizing intelligent transformation input of manufacturing enterprises, whereas in the gradual promotion stage, tax incentives are more effective than financial subsidies. Second, the incentive effectiveness of financial subsidies does not change during the process of intelligent transformation, while that of tax incentives increases gradually. Originality/value: This study fills a research gap by designing the optimal combination of financial subsidies and tax incentives to improve intelligent transformation input of manufacturing enterprises in China. To optimize government resources, during the initial demonstration and cultivation stage, the Chinese government should prioritize high financial subsidies and low tax incentives, while manufacturing enterprises should focus on deploying intelligent transformation projects supported by financial subsidies. In the later stage of gradual promotion, the Chinese government should prioritize high tax incentives and low financial subsidies, while manufacturing enterprises should concentrate on advancing intelligent transformation projects supported by tax incentives.
